In the first java versions only AWT existed and then Swing was added. We will call this engine "AWT Engine" or "Swing Engine" because it is made by these two libraries. This engine communicates with the operative system both to paint in the screen as to receive information from the keyboard and from the mouse. When we create a JFrame object we start an engine which manages the user interface. With these few instructions we will obtain a window which can be maximize, minimize, change it´s size with the mouse, etc. JFrame frame = new JFrame("Mini Tennis") įtD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E) If we don´t include the last line "tDefaultCloseOperation(JFrame.EXIT_ON_CLOSE)", when we close the window the program won´t finish and will continue running. The window won´t be visible until we call setVisible(true). The following code creates a window "Mini Tennis" of 300 pixels by 300 pixels.
